通信开关电源维护及管理

Discussion on Maintenance and Management of Communication Switching Power Supply
下载PDF
导出
摘要 近年来,在我国社会经济与科技迅速发展的背景下,电力通信系统不断升级,极大地推动了我国电力领域的发展。通信开关作为电力通信系统的一个重要组成部分,对于整体系统的稳定性、安全性有着直接影响。从当前的实际现状来看,通信开关电源维护及管理方面仍然面临着诸多问题尚未得到有效解决,对于该领域的发展造成了极大的负面影响。基于此,针对通信开关电源维护及管理问题展开分析和探讨,旨在进一步解决现阶段通信开关电源维护和管理过程中存在的问题,并提出建设性意见,更好地推进电力系统领域的发展。 In recent years,with the rapid development of China's social economy and science and technology,the electric power communication system has been continuously upgraded,which has greatly promoted the development of China's electric power field.As an important part of power communication system,communication switch has a direct impact on the stability and security of the whole system.From the current actual situation,there are still many problems in the maintenance and management of communication switching power supply,which have not been effectively solved,and have caused great negative impact on the development of this field.Based on this,this paper analyzes and discusses the maintenance and management of communication switching power supply,aiming at further solving the problems existing in the maintenance and management of communication switching power supply at present,and putting forward constructive suggestions to better promote the development of power system.
